WebJan 15, 2014 · The bacterial cells pelleted by centrifugation (10,000 × g) at 4 °C for 30 min, and the resultant supernatant was filtered through 0.22 μm pore size membrane filter (Nalgene, India). The sterility of CFCS was checked by streaking on Tryptic Soy Agar (TSA) plates (Hi-media, Mumbai, India), incubated at 35 °C for 24 h. WebTryptic Soy Agar is used for the preparation and maintenance of test strains used in growth promotion tests, suitability of the counting methods and as negative controls as described in the Harmonized USP/EP/JP. It is also a support plating medium for various protocols described in the microbial enumeration test section of the Harmonized USP/EP/JP.

WebVogel–Johnson agar is a type of agar growth medium selective for coagulase-positive staphylococci.It is used to isolate Staphylococcus aureus from clinical specimens and food. WebJul 18, 2024 · Tryptic Soy Agar (TSA) and Tryptic Soy Broth (TSB), for example, have the same nutrient profile and similar ingredients, but TSA is a solid and TSB is a liquid. … Liquid media, like TSB, is generally better at growing organisms, and should be used where possible for recovery of microorganism in drug products.
